Crystal: Hey, George, actually it's funny that you mentioned relationships 'cause I'm actually having a problem with Joe.

George: Is that the guy with the curly1 hair?

Crystal: Yeah, that guy. He's really nice and everything, but like I really don't think it's working out.

George: Why what's wrong?

Crystal: Well, he's really narrow-minded and I'm really different. We just ... he's nice and everything. He's kind and sweet, and it's just not for me, like we're totally different people.

George: I see. So what are you going to do?

Crystal: I think I have to rip2 the band-aid and I think I'm just gonna send him an e-mail or something.

George: E-mail! But you've been dating for awhile now and you like him, right?

Crystal: Yeah, we're like so sweet together, but it's just ... I don't see a future.

George: But isn't an e-mail just a little too cold and he might tell other people about it, I mean: rumors3 spreading and whatnot.

Crystal: OK, then, what do you think I should do? How should I do it?

George: You should probably just meet him face-to-face?

Crystal: Ugh! Face-to-face. OK. Where should I meet him? Like do you think I should just invite him over to my place?

George: You should probably do it in public, where, you know...

Crystal: Ooh, good, good, good, good. I think that's better.

George: Maybe that cafe.

Crystal: Ah, that cafe. Yeah.

George: While I'm having my date, you can be breaking up with your boyfriend. It'll be great!

Crystal: You're so mean.

George: I'm sorry. That was uncalled for.

Crystal: I don't know what to say. What do you think would hurt him less?

George: I gotta say honesty would be the best policy.

Crystal: Honesty. OK, so this is what I'm going to say: "Joe, you're great, but we're not meant to be." How's that?

George: Yeah, it's great. It's great.

Crystal: OK, so, OK, OK, I'm done. I think I'll meet him at the cafe, and OK, things will work from then. I'll improvise4.
